Output e3b0b38edf1812952ced5cd07bf8d869b554f988b39e62892a6c0ffcd17e9241:20

value
6138591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6342414d543dbb489303d1e2cca21684c5f3525 OP_EQUAL
address
3MDczQqArrnTwb8vTPvXPsJCApE4DwBWPV
transaction
e3b0b38edf1812952ced5cd07bf8d869b554f988b39e62892a6c0ffcd17e9241
spent
true